    Create your first backup
  • Follow the steps
    Backing up the entire machine is the most complete way to protect all of your personal data, safeguard your applications, preserve your preferences, and ensure you can restore your system if something happens
    • 1. Start Acronis True Image
    • 2. On the sidebar, click Backup
    • 3. Then click Add backup at the bottom of the backup list
    • 4. Click Backup source icon, then select Entire PC
    • 5. Click Select destination then choose a destination for the backup. (Note: Acronis True Image Advanced or Premium subscription to be able to back up to Acronis Cloud)
    • 6. Click Back up now

  • Create boot rescue media
  • Follow the steps
    A car is great but difficult to use without a key. Similarly, having a system backup is good but you need boot rescue media in order to restore the image when your PC crashes or you’re recovering to a machine without an operating system. Here’s a quick guide to creating boot media.
    • 1. Insert a CD/DVD or plug in a USB drive (USB flash drive or an HDD/SSD external drive).
    • 2. Start Acronis True Image
    • 3. On the sidebar, click Tools, and then click Rescue Media Builder
    • 4. On the first step, select Simple.
    • 5. Select the device to use to create the bootable media.
    • 6. Click Proceed

  • Manage the antimalware defences
  • Follow the steps
    Cyber protection delivers the power of integration, which combines data protection and cybersecurity capabilities in one solution – from one interface. Here’s how to manage the integrated antimalware defenses so your system is safe from viruses, ransomware, and illicit cryptomining
    • 1. Open Acronis True Image and navigate to Protection tab.
    • 2. A message will pop up requesting you to wait until Protection is activated. Wait time depends on your connection strength.
    • 3. Go to settings.
    • 4. Select Active Protection tab. Real-time Protection is ON by default. It secures your devise from all malware
    • 5. Select Antivirus tab. Configure actions related to malware detection, scan type, schedule, and others. Keeping the default settings is recommended.
    • 6. Select Advanced. Check detected issues, delete or restore files kept in quarantine or set up protection exclusions.
    • 7. If you need to, you can temporarily stop all Acronis protection types with Protection Pause.
